У меня Windows 10 Home и я работаю с Visual Studio 10 Express, C++. Так что я делаю много компиляций в день, и некоторые из этих исполняемых файлов могут потерпеть крах. Однако после сбоя я не могу перезаписать исполняемый файл компиляцией! Я понимаю, что приложение может уже работать, но я не могу его найти! У меня есть, но перезагрузить компьютер.

РЕДАКТИРОВАТЬ: это никогда не происходило с моей предыдущей машиной Windows 7 .

Я компилирую через командную строку, используя cl.exe и точная ошибка заключается в следующем:

ССЫЛКА: фатальная ошибка LNK1104: не удается открыть файл Release/somefile.exe

1 ответ1

2

Ваша программа все еще отображается в списке процессов диспетчера задач? Попробуйте убить его оттуда или попробуйте открыть командную строку и запустить taskkill /f /im YOUR_EXECUTABLE.exe . Он принудительно (/f) уничтожит процессы, соответствующие фильтру (/im) имени вашего исполняемого файла.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.